How the Evaluation of Local Police Effectiveness Actually Works
Understanding the Arvada Police Officer's Reputation: Evaluating Quality of Law Enforcement in City involves looking at multiple, interconnected factors that paint a comprehensive picture. It is not a single score but a blend of tangible metrics and community experiences. Think of it like assessing a complex system with many moving parts, each contributing to the overall perception of quality.
-
Objective Performance Indicators: These include data such as response times to various call types, case clearance rates for specific crimes, and the volume of citizen complaints and their resolutions. For example, a consistent pattern of quick response to non-emergency inquiries might build confidence, while prolonged investigation times for certain property crimes could raise questions.
-
Community Engagement and Trust Metrics: The quality of interactions is equally vital. This encompasses neighborhood meeting attendance, the visibility of officers in community spaces, and the perceived fairness of police conduct during routine encounters. Surveys and public forums often serve as platforms for residents to share whether they feel heard and respected by local law enforcement.
-
Training, Resources, and Policy Framework: The reputation is also shaped by the support systems in place. Departments that emphasize de-escalation training, mental health crisis intervention programs, and clear use-of-force policies often reflect different operational outcomes. Evaluating the Arvada Police Officer's Reputation: Evaluating Quality of Law Enforcement in City means considering whether the agency has the tools and guidance to balance enforcement with community partnership effectively.
By analyzing these layers together, a more accurate and less polarized view of local law enforcement emerges, moving beyond anecdotes to informed perspective.

How Can Residents Access Reliable Information on This Topic?
Finding credible data requires consulting a mix of sources. Official channels like the city’s police department portal often provide annual reports, use-of-force statistics, and community policing initiatives. Independent crime analysis from local universities or nonpartisan research groups can offer additional context. Reputable local news archives, when reviewed critically, help track trends and specific incidents without sensationalism. Engaging directly with neighborhood watch groups or attending town halls also offers firsthand insights that numbers alone cannot capture, fostering a more balanced view of the Arvada Police Officer's Reputation: Evaluating Quality of Law Enforcement in City.
